Detailed explanation of coffee bean classification and flavors: Learn about the aroma and diversity of the coffee world!

Coffee is one of the most popular drinks in the world, and coffee beans are the key ingredient in making coffee. Depending on their origin and processing methods, coffee beans can be divided into multiple categories and present a variety of flavor characteristics.

First, let's look at coffee beans classified by origin. Brazil is the world's largest coffee producer, and its Brazilian beans are known for their low acidity and balanced taste. Colombia is also an important producer, and its Colombian beans have a bright, refreshing and smooth taste. Other famous origins include Ethiopia, Kenya, Indonesia, etc.


In addition to classification by origin, we can also divide coffee beans into two categories according to the processing method: Arabica and Robusta. Arabica beans are generally considered to be of higher quality and more popular in the market. They have lower caffeine content, higher acidity, and a complex and aromatic taste. Robusta beans contain higher caffeine and taste more bitter, but also more rich and mellow.


In addition, coffee beans can be classified according to the degree of roasting. Generally speaking, the deeper the roasting, the stronger and more bitter the taste of the coffee beans. Lightly roasted coffee beans retain the characteristics of the original origin while also having a bright and refreshing taste; medium roasting makes the coffee beans balanced, smooth and slightly chocolate or nutty flavors; deep roasting gives the coffee a strong and rich taste, often accompanied by complex flavors such as cocoa or spices.
